Output 76f6a281916411af7fce420980faea2ea8cfcaf2cec1ab385560b9248c42f52e:1

value
108311
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3b671558def1e03b7ccf4a8d28f2e67d255124f9 OP_EQUAL
address
3777HDmupR8qqLMuB9KUYzRhszcbJ5KCV6
transaction
76f6a281916411af7fce420980faea2ea8cfcaf2cec1ab385560b9248c42f52e
spent
true